Swedish Municipalities Link Local and Global
|
Almost all Swedish municipalities and county councils work internationally, according to a new survey conducted by SALAR, Swedish Association of Local and Regional Authorities. Most SALAR members have a focus on the European Union, but around one third of them also work with international development cooperation projects in Africa, Asia or Central and Eastern Europe. Åsa Ehinger Berling, head of the International Section of SALAR comments: - This way, Swedish actors contributes with their competence and knowledge on how to work locally in order to confront global problems. This also shows that Swedish municipalities and county councils lift their eyes above their own horizon and learn from the development going on in other parts of the world. Magnus Liljeström
